This package contains pdksh, the Public Domain Korn Shell. Homepage of the
project is <http://web.cs.mun.ca/~michael/pdksh/> .

This is an update to fix the lack of the postinstall script run. There was
an error at the top of the file, a double '#' bang on the shebang line which
meant that the script would be ignored when executed. This is now fixed and
files such as /etc/profile.ksh will now be installed.
